The Life and Art of Marc Chagall

Marc Chagall, a Russian-French painter whose artistic journey spanned major cultural movements, left an indelible mark on the world of art. His works, characterized by vivid colors and dreamlike scenes, reflect his deep roots in Russian-Folk traditions and his significant contributions to the Parisian art scene. As you wander through the exhibition, you'll witness the stories of love, heritage, and faith that Chagall masterfully weaves into each piece.

An Immersive Art Experience in Paris and New York

"Chagall: Paris-New York" is not just an exhibition; it's an invitation to walk through the painter's mind. The Atelier des Lumières in Paris and its counterpart in New York have transformed their spaces into a canvas where Chagall's paintings come alive. The walls, ceilings, and floors are illuminated with his most significant works, allowing you to step directly into his masterpieces, accompanied by a stirring orchestral score that Chagall himself would have admired.

Highlights of the Exhibition

From the whimsical "I and the Village" to the deeply spiritual "White Crucifixion," each work selected for this exhibition represents a pivotal moment in Chagall's career. Special attention is given to his depictions of Paris and New York, cities that shaped his artistic vision. The exhibition also delves into his lesser-known works, providing a comprehensive look at Chagall's multifaceted talent.

Know before you go

Essential Visitor Information for "Chagall: Paris-New York"

Tickets and Timing

Advance Booking: To ensure your entry, we recommend booking your tickets in advance online. This guarantees your spot and helps you avoid long lines.

Best Times to Visit: Weekday afternoons tend to be less crowded. Consider visiting during these times for a more intimate experience with the art.

Getting There

Address: Hall des Lumières, 49 Chambers Street, New York, NY 10007.

Public Transportation: Easily accessible via the subway, with multiple lines stopping near City Hall. Check the MTA website for the best routes.

Parking: Public parking is available in the area, but spaces are limited. We encourage the use of public transport or ride-sharing services.

During Your Visit

There are no strobe lights but some of the content may present risks for people with epilepsy.

Pease Note: Some content may be inappropriate for children under 13.

Duration: Allocate around 2 hours to fully enjoy the exhibition. This allows you to view all the works at a comfortable pace and engage with the interactive elements.

Audio Guides: Enhance your visit with an audio guide, available in multiple languages, offering deeper insights into Chagall's masterpieces.

Accessibility

Facilities: The venues are wheelchair accessible, and service animals are welcome.

Special Needs: If you have specific requirements, please contact us prior to your visit so we can accommodate you.

Facilities

Restrooms: Located throughout the venue for your convenience.

Coat Check: A free coat check is available. Large bags and backpacks must be checked in.

Safety and Etiquette

Photography: Photography for personal use is allowed, but flash and tripods are prohibited to protect the artworks and enhance the experience for all visitors.

Quiet Zones: Please respect the quiet zones, especially near the audio-visual installations, to allow everyone to enjoy the immersive experience.
